Overview
- Renaissance will convene a thematic convention and submit the question to a vote of party members, with conclusions expected by autumn.
- Attal promotes an "ethical" model that is tightly regulated, non‑lucrative and grounded in informed consent without direct financial transactions.
- He is not tabling a parliamentary bill at this stage, signaling that any legalization could instead be incorporated into his 2027 platform.
- The move crosses a line Emmanuel Macron set publicly, as the president has argued GPA is incompatible with women's dignity.
- Attal frames the issue as one of natality and equality, noting many users abroad are heterosexual couples, while opponents warn of commodification.
